Witnesses said the man, who was traveling westbound, hit a blue truck pulling into the Irving gas station around 11:30 a.m. and was thrown into a nearby yard - a stone's throw from tables belonging to the yard sale.
Emergency crews responded to the scene and the man was transported to the Dr. Everett Chalmers Regional Hospital with non-life-threatening injuries.
